The UK coalition Government announced, in June, its intention to review the Vetting and Barring and criminal records regimes. UK Government Ministers issued a statement on 22nd October revealing the terms of reference for the review and announcing a second phase to consider the system of Criminal Records Background checks.

Designed to Smile is a National oral health improvement programme which will eventually be cascaded to all parts of Wales. The Designed to Smile Programme has two elements: a preventative programme for Nursery/Primary school children and a preventative programme for children from birth to 3 years.
